107 Classroom Management and Behavior Interventions

Course Overview:

The course presents various techniques, tips, and tricks to effectively manage a classroom of diverse learners throughout Tier 1 instruction for the MTSS model. Tier 2 is explained for small group instruction with practical ways to reteach expectations. Behavior interventions in Tier 3 are presented to meet individual needs and analyze the data to develop behavior plans. Ample resources and ideas are discussed to expand your toolbox of resources!
